Nation: You Learn As You Go

Of all the riders on the New Frontier, none sits taller in the saddle, spurs his job harder or shoots from the hip quicker than Arizona's Stewart Udall, 41, the athletic Secretary of the Interior. In his office by around 7:30 each morning, Udall puts in a twelve-hour day, manages to ruffle a good many feelings throughout Washington in the process.
